Words of Wisdom

1 Timothy 4:12 (NIV)

“Don’t let anyone look down on you because you are young, but set an example for the believers in speech, in conduct, in love, in faith and in purity.” 

Even as a young person, you carry a powerful presence. When you walk into a room, people can sense that there's something different about you — it's the presence of the Lord shining through you. The way you carry yourself, the words you speak, and the way you show up for others all make a lasting impact, not just on your peers but on other adults as well. Don’t be afraid to be set apart from your peers and their worldly actions — being different for Christ is a strength, not a weakness. None of us are perfect, but through Christ, we are in the process of being perfected each day. You are never too young to be an example or to walk boldly in your calling.

Devotional/Scripture

Devotional/Scripture

Jeremiah 18:14 (AMP)

“But the vessel that he was making from clay was spoiled by the potter’s hand; so he made it over, reworking it and making it into another pot that seemed good to him.”

During Jeremiah’s visit to the potter’s house, he watched as the potter shaped a vessel that became spoiled, disfigured, and unusable. Yet, the potter didn’t discard the clay. He reshaped it. Reworked it. He formed it into something new that pleased him. Many of us have been shaped by hands that were never meant to mold us—hands of broken expectations, pain, rejection, or pressure to become someone we’re not. But the question remains: Will you allow the hands of the Creator to rework you into His image? Take a moment to consider: Whose hands are shaping your thoughts, your decisions, your dreams, your time, your character? It’s never too late—and never too early—to yield to the Potter.“Listen! The LORD’s arm is not too weak to save you, nor is his ear too deaf to hear you call.” (Isaiah 59:1)“We are the clay, and You are our potter; we are all the work of Your hand.” (Isaiah 64:8)
